According to the trivia page of Julie Allred (Jane as a child):

"The Baby Jane doll that she was seen with in the 1962 film was given to her upon completion of the film and she kept it proudly displayed in her home for the remainder of her life."

I wouldn't surprise me if Davis had one of the originals. As movie props, they would have just been put into storage or destroyed.

As far as I know, they never went into commercial production. However, some dolls of Davis as Jane were later produced. You can "Google" it.
